# Java中的16进制解密:初探与实现 在现代计算机科学中,数据的加密与解密是保护信息安全的关键技术之一。尤其是在网络传输、存储数据等场景中,加密能够有效地防止数据被非法访问。而在这过程中,16进制(Hexadecimal)代表了一种常见的编码方式,尤其是在处理二进制数据时。本文将探讨如何在Java中实现16进制解密,并辅以相关的代码示例。 ## 什么是16进制 16进制是一种以基数16
原创 2024-08-30 04:50:35
123阅读
       本文 字数:1619  密钥位数:1024。密钥格式:PKCS#8。数字签名签名/验证算法:SHA1withRSA。RSA最大加密明文大小:117RSA最大解密密文大小:1281、原RSA公私密钥对,转16进制公私密钥。2、自动生成16进制密钥对。3、使用16进制私钥签名。4、使用16进制公钥验证。5、使用16进制私钥进行原
转载 2023-09-07 00:41:29
634阅读
://.zc520.cc/js/62.html\x65\x76\x61\x6c是否启用\x加密引用时候window["\x\x6f\x63\x75\x6d\x65\x6e\x74"]["\x77\x72\x69\x74\x65"](window["\x75\x6e\x65\x73\...
转载 2014-07-03 13:48:00
1314阅读
2评论
编解码:十六进制编解码信息有多种表现形式:二进制、十进制、十六进制、字符串…在计算机中,信息是以二进制的形式来表现。可以人为定义:0就是假,1就是真,等等。所谓编解码,是将一种数据以另一种形式来表现,若正向变换称为编码,则其逆向过程则为解码。计算机中,数据的本质是一串二进制0和1的字符串。例如,二进制字符串0a代表十进制字符串10,十进制字符串255以二进制的形式表现则为0xff。我们定义:由二进
在C++中,默认状态下,数据按十进制输入输出。如果要求按八进制或十六进制输入输出,在cin或cout中必须指明相应的数据形式,oct为八进制,hex为十六进制,dec为十进制。但是二进制没有默认的输出格式,需要自己写函数进行转换。输入整数n , 则在C++中cout<<hex<<n; cout<<oct<<n; cout<<dec<
APP说明ASCII(American Standard Code for Information Interchange,美国标准信息交换代码)是基于拉丁字母的一套电脑编码系统,主要用于显示现代英语和其他西欧语言。它是现今最通用的单字节编码系统,并等同于国际标准ISO/IEC 646。十进制:一个以10为基数的数系,在理论上,某一位上的每一个单位都是下一位上一个单位的10倍。十六进制(英文名称:
要点说明:1,再python中底层的字节都是编码,python2中是assic码,python3中是unicode,都是字节,而不是二进制,编码和二进制之间的转换时python底层实现的功能                  2,再编写python程序时,都和二进制无关,socet网络传输中指的是字节指的是编
转载 2023-09-04 08:03:21
53阅读
# Python 16进制DES解密 DES(Data Encryption Standard)是一种对称加密算法,通常用于保护数据的安全性。在Python中,可以使用`pyDes`库来进行DES加密和解密操作。在本文中,我们将介绍如何使用Python对16进制密文进行DES解密。 ## DES解密过程 DES算法是一个分组密码算法,它使用64位的密钥对64位的数据块进行加密或解密。在DES
原创 2024-03-19 05:18:24
225阅读
# Java AES128解密16进制 在信息安全领域中,加密和解密是非常重要的技术。AES(Advanced Encryption Standard)是一种常用的对称加密算法,它使用128位密钥对数据进行加密和解密。本文将介绍如何使用Java对AES128进行解密,并将结果转换为16进制的形式。 ## AES128算法简介 AES128是基于分组密码的对称加密算法,它将明文分成128位(
原创 2023-12-26 05:04:34
673阅读
SQLSERVER使用密码加密备份文件以防止未经授权还原数据库在备份数据库的时候,用户可以为媒体集、备份集或两者指定密码在backup语句中,定义备份集密码和媒体密码为可选功能。使用密码可防止利用SQLSERVER工具未经授权地执行还原操作和在媒体中添加备份集。如果指定了密码则用户还必须提供媒体密码才能执行这些操作关于媒体集和备份集大家可以参考MSDN:http://msdn.microsoft.
事情是这样的.有一个 外部 域名 的接口A ,我自己也在本地提供了一个 php的服务 hp解密了一次,
原创 2022-10-09 15:12:15
212阅读
前提对于爬虫,首先第一步是分析网页,获知需求数据的来源。在chrome浏览器打开生意参谋,通过使用fiddler或者charle抓包工具抓包,发现很多数据都是十六进制数据,这很明显是加密过的。思路既然数据是加密过的,那可以通过js逆向寻找到对应js文件,再找加密的代码段。 F12打开开发者工具,选择sources,按照下图路径找到vendors.js并打开,然后点击左下角{}进行格式化。 Ctrl
转载 2024-05-02 11:03:46
1169阅读
# SQL Server 16进制解密函数的实现指南 在数据库开发中,解密16进制字符串是一项常见的需求。今天,我们将学习如何在SQL Server中实现一个16进制解密函数。这篇文章将为刚入行的小白提供一个清晰的指导,包括流程步骤和具体的代码示例。 ## 整体流程 在实现解密函数之前,了解整个实现过程是非常重要的。以下是我们要遵循的步骤: | 步骤 | 描述 | |------|----
原创 2024-09-15 04:56:26
143阅读
TEA(Tiny Encryption Algorithm) 是一种简单高效的加密算法,以加密解密速度快,实现简单著称。算法真的很简单,TEA算法每一次可以操作64-bit(8-byte),采用128-bit(16-byte)作为key,算法采用迭代的形式,推荐的迭代轮数是64轮,最少32轮。 TEA 算法最初是由剑桥计算机实验室的 David Wheeler 和 Roger Needham 在
# Java十六进制 在计算机科学中,十六进制是一种常用的数值表示方法。它使用了16个不同的符号来表示数字,包括0-9和A-F。在Java中,可以使用不同的方法来处理和表示十六进制数。 ## 十六进制的用途 十六进制在计算机领域有着广泛的应用。其中一种常见的用途是表示颜色值。在HTML和CSS中,颜色值通常以十六进制表示。例如,红色可以表示为#FF0000,其中的FF表示红色的最大值。 另
原创 2023-08-01 10:18:14
949阅读
进制小数的二进制表示: 整数部分:除以2,取出余数,商继续除以2,直到得到0为止,将取出的余数逆序 小数部分:乘以2,然后取出整数部分,将剩下的小数部分继续乘以2,然后再取整数部分,一直取到小数部分为零为止。如果永远不为零,则按要求保留足够位数的小数,最后一位做0舍1入。将取出的整数顺序排列。 举例:22.8125 转二进制的计算过程: 整数部分:除以2,商继续除以2,得到0为止,将余数逆序
## 16进制、36进制Java ### 引言 在计算机科学中,进制是一种表示数字的方式。常见的进制包括二进制、十进制、八进制和十六进制等。本文将介绍16进制和36进制,并使用Java代码示例来说明它们在编程中的应用。 ### 16进制 16进制是一种基于16个数字的进制系统,即0-9和A-F。在16进制中,每一位的权值都是16的幂次方。16进制常用于表示二进制数据的字面值,因为一个16
原创 2023-08-06 04:54:35
599阅读
# Java 中的进制转换:16进制与36进制 在计算机科学中,数的表示方式是一个非常重要的概念。我们常见的十进制、二进制、十六进制等都有各自的应用场景。本文将重点介绍 Java 中的进制转换,特别是 16 进制和 36 进制,并附带代码示例和图示,以帮助读者更好地理解这一主题。 ## 什么是进制进制是指一个数字系统的基数。常见的进制包括: - **二进制(Base 2)**:仅使用
原创 2024-08-08 14:07:17
37阅读
# Java String 16进制转为 Int 16进制Java编程中,我们经常会遇到需要将16进制的字符串转换为整数的情况。这在处理网络数据、加密算法等方面是很常见的操作。本文将介绍如何使用Java16进制的字符串转换为整数,并给出代码示例。 ## 什么是16进制? 在计算机科学中,16进制是一种常用的表示数字的方法。它使用16个数字来表示,分别是0-9以及A-F。例如,10进制
原创 2024-03-29 03:50:53
176阅读
## 实现16进制 Java ### 1. 流程概述 在实现16进制 Java之前,我们先来了解一下整个流程。下面的表格展示了实现16进制 Java的步骤和相应的操作。 | 步骤 | 操作 | | --- | --- | | 1 | 获取用户输入的十进制数 | | 2 | 将十进制数转换为16进制数 | | 3 | 输出16进制数 | 接下来,让我们逐步实现这些步骤。 ### 2. 获取
原创 2023-11-29 07:27:16
61阅读
  • 1
  • 2
  • 3
  • 4
  • 5